A creative lesson "Bouquet as a gift" was held in the Children's Room on March 13, the participants learned how to make a volumetric applique with a coloured paper.
The children cut out petals of different colours from paper chamomiles, roses, asters and connected them together with glue to form lush buds. To complete the composition, they combined paper flowers into a bunch and wrapped them in a festive package.
Flower bouquets made of multi-coloured paper have turned into beautiful and bright gifts.
